repo.or.cz
/
cboard.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
parse_xboard_line() complains about the 'remove' command. Fixed.
2006-04-20
Ben K
i
bbey
parse_xboard_line() complains about the 'remove' comm
a
nd
.
.
.
commit
|
commitdiff
|
tree
2006-04-20
Ben Kibbey
E
npassa
n
t
an
d
F
E
N ta
g
f
i
x
.
commit
|
commitdiff
|
tree
2006-04-20
Ben Kibbe
y
Initialize t
h
e FEN
t
ag
i
n init_userdata() if ther
e
.
.
.
commit
|
commitdiff
|
tree
2006-04-20
Ben Kibbey
Clea
r
the
filename wh
e
n 'N' is pressed
.
commit
|
commitdiff
|
tree
2006-04-20
B
en Kibb
e
y
Each game has it'
s
own
s
elec
t
ed piece store i
n
userdata
_
s
.
commit
|
commitdiff
|
tree
2006-04-20
Ben
K
i
bbey
R
e
sume game fix
.
commit
|
commitdiff
|
tree
2006-04-20
Be
n
Kibbey
C
as
t
ling validatio
n
fi
x
.
commit
|
commitdiff
|
tree
2006-04-20
Ben
K
ibbey
libche
s
s: Added new function pgn_swi
t
ch_
s
i
d
e() w
h
i
c
h
.
.
.
commit
|
commitdiff
|
tree
2006-04-20
B
e
n Kibbe
y
Up
d
ates
.
commit
|
commitdiff
|
tree
2006-04-20
Be
n
Kibbey
Each
g
a
me has it's own cursor
p
osi
t
ion stored i
n
u
s
erdata_s
.
commit
|
commitdiff
|
tree
2006-04-20
Ben K
i
bbey
Castl
i
n
g fix
.
commit
|
commitdiff
|
tree
2006-04-18
Ben Kibbe
y
F
i
x updating the use
r
d
ata_s po
i
nter in places
.
commit
|
commitdiff
|
tree
2006-04-18
Ben Kib
b
ey
libche
s
s:
R
emoved
.
b f
r
om GAME
.
The applicatio
n
s
ho
u
ld
.
.
.
commit
|
commitdiff
|
tree
2006-04-17
Be
n
Kibbey
Updates
.
Bump
v
ersion to
0
.
2
.
0
.
commit
|
commitdiff
|
tree
2006-04-17
Ben
Kibbey
Checkmat
e
is now determined
.
commit
|
commitdiff
|
tree
2006-04-17
Ben Kib
b
ey
Chan
g
e
the tags when switching 'w'
p
lay
i
ng sides
.
commit
|
commitdiff
|
tree
2006-04-17
Ben Kibbey
The 50 move draw works
again
.
commit
|
commitdiff
|
tree
2006-04-16
Ben
K
ibbey
U
pdate the manual
p
age to describe the new 'b
i
n
d
'
.
commit
|
commitdiff
|
tree
2006-04-16
Ben Kib
b
ey
The 'bind' configuation
p
arameter
h
as
changed
.
Se
e
commit
|
commitdiff
|
tree
2006-04-16
Ben Kibbey
Make sure g->engine
i
s initia
l
ized before try to access it
.
commit
|
commitdiff
|
tree
2006-04-16
B
en
Kibbey
The engine st
a
tus is resto
r
ed to the original state
.
.
.
commit
|
commitdiff
|
tree
2006-04-16
B
en
K
i
b
bey
Fix for hu
m
an/engine
p
lay
.
commit
|
commitdiff
|
tree
2006-04-16
Ben Kibbey
F
i
x game d
e
letion wi
t
h a count
.
commit
|
commitdiff
|
tree
2006-04-16
Ben Kibbey
Updates
commit
|
commitdiff
|
tree
2006-04-16
Ben Kibbey
fr
f
r
t
o SA
N
f
ix
.
commit
|
commitdiff
|
tree
2006-04-15
Ben Kibbey
frfr self
c
heck f
i
x
.
commit
|
commitdiff
|
tree
2006-04-15
Ben Kibb
e
y
M
a
npage fix
.
commit
|
commitdiff
|
tree
2006-04-15
Ben Kibbey
Renam
e
d configuration parameter 'key' to 'bi
n
d
'
.
commit
|
commitdiff
|
tree
2006-04-15
Ben Ki
b
bey
f
in
d
_source_squ
a
re() will see if the resulting move
.
.
.
commit
|
commitdiff
|
tree
2006-04-15
Ben
K
i
bbey
Anoth
e
r self checkin
g
fix
.
It accidenta
l
ly go
t
ripped
.
.
.
commit
|
commitdiff
|
tree
2006-04-15
Be
n
Kibb
e
y
Trying
'
r
e
gister' variables
.
commit
|
commitdiff
|
tree
2006-04-14
Ben Ki
b
bey
Self checking
f
i
x
.
commit
|
commitdiff
|
tree
2006-04-14
Ben Kibbe
y
Pawn vali
d
atio
n
fix
.
commit
|
commitdiff
|
tree
2006-04-14
B
en Kibbe
y
More check test fi
x
es
.
Now
slowe
r
than hell!
commit
|
commitdiff
|
tree
2006-04-13
Be
n
K
ibbey
Another
en-passant fix
.
commit
|
commitdiff
|
tree
2006-04-13
B
e
n
Kibbey
libchess:
commit
|
commitdiff
|
tree
2006-04-08
Ben Kib
b
ey
li
b
chess:
FEN tag p
a
rsing fix
.
commit
|
commitdiff
|
tree
2006-04-08
Be
n
Ki
b
bey
init_use
r
data() even when theres a parse error after
.
.
.
commit
|
commitdiff
|
tree
2006-04-08
B
e
n
Kibbe
y
Fix for no
t
i
n
clud
i
n
g
some tes
t
s in
t
h
e
dist
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be
y
F
i
x comp
i
ler warning
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
F
i
x
key pa
r
amete
r
parsing
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Ki
b
bey
Fi
x
ed a coupl
e
of memory leaks
.
commit
|
commitdiff
|
tree
2006-04-08
Be
n
K
i
bb
e
y
Do
n
't use Ma
l
loc(), Realloc() or Calloc
(
) for memory
.
.
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
Functions in
m
o
ve
.
c renamed
t
o
avoid namespace collision
s
.
commit
|
commitdiff
|
tree
2006-04-08
Ben
K
ibbey
Removed FIFO code
.
Repl
a
ce
wit
h
t
h
e FEN tag an
d
t
h
e
.
.
.
commit
|
commitdiff
|
tree
2006-04-08
Ben
K
i
b
bey
Fix save and
a
pp
e
nding to an existing
file
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
libchess: Added config flag
PGN
_
F
IFTY_
M
OV
E
_DRAW
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Ki
b
b
ey
Fix resuming a loaded game
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ibb
e
y
Ad
d
e
d
configur
a
t
ion par
a
meters co
l
or
_
m
e
nu, color_menu_highli
.
.
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
Added
me
n
u
"
type ahead"
s
ea
r
ch
i
ng
(
buggy)
.
commit
|
commitdiff
|
tree
2006-04-08
B
en Ki
b
bey
Add page up
/
do
w
n m
e
nu
k
eys
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
Do
n
't
ch
e
ck for libmenu
or menu
.
h during
.
/configure
.
commit
|
commitdiff
|
tree
2006-04-08
Ben Kibbey
Te
m
porary fix of NAG
p
arsing bug
.
commit
|
commitdiff
|
tree
2006-04-07
B
e
n
K
ibbey
country_codes() n
o
lo
n
ger u
s
es l
i
bmenu
.
commit
|
commitdiff
|
tree
2006-04-07
B
e
n Ki
b
bey
Renam
e
d brows
e
_direc
t
ory() to fi
l
e
_
b
r
ow
s
er()
.
commit
|
commitdiff
|
tree
2006-04-07
Ben Kib
b
ey
Don't use libmenu in
t
he
ta
g
vi
e
w/edit wind
o
w
.
commit
|
commitdiff
|
tree
2006-04-07
B
en
Kibbey
Upd
a
tes
.
commit
|
commitdiff
|
tree
2006-04-07
Ben
Kibbey
Added d->n to s
p
ecif
y
t
he current game
.
Needed f
o
r
.
.
.
commit
|
commitdiff
|
tree
2006-04-07
B
e
n Kib
b
ey
libchess: added fu
n
ction pgn
_
validate_onl
y
()
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kib
b
ey
Changed a
f
ew pla
y
mode keys around to make a little
.
.
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kibbey
Added command
'E' to sh
o
w
an eng
i
ne
I
O w
i
ndow
.
It'll
.
.
.
commit
|
commitdiff
|
tree
2006-04-06
Ben K
i
bbey
Ad
d
ed con
f
igurat
i
on para
m
eter 'key' which binds
a key
.
.
.
commit
|
commitdiff
|
tree
2006-04-06
B
e
n
K
ibbey
F
ix deleting games with a cou
n
t
.
commit
|
commitdiff
|
tree
2006-04-06
B
en K
i
bbey
Put debugging b
a
ck in libchess
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kibbey
Fix '
u
'n
d
o
com
m
a
n
d
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kibbey
Fix
t
oggling of
h
uman/engine play
.
commit
|
commitdiff
|
tree
2006-04-06
Ben K
i
bbey
S
pli
t
cboard and
l
ibchess
.
The libr
a
ry is
configured
.
.
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kibbe
y
pgn_* functions return
o
ne of t
h
e
E
_
P
GN_*
e
r
rors defined
.
.
.
commit
|
commitdiff
|
tree
2006-04-06
Ben Kib
b
ey
Remove
d
p
gn_a
2
a
4
tosan() from
chess
.
h
.
T
h
is i
s
h
andled
i
n
commit
|
commitdiff
|
tree
2006-04-04
B
en Kibbey
J
u
st
come
cl
e
a
n
ups and
fun
c
t
ion renam
i
n
g
.
commit
|
commitdiff
|
tree
2006-04-04
Ben Kibbey
P
o
sition the
cursor on
a
n
engine move
.
commit
|
commitdiff
|
tree
2006-04-04
Be
n
K
ibbey
G
o
into h
i
story
m
ode if
G
F
_
GAMEOVER
i
s
s
et
.
commit
|
commitdiff
|
tree
2006-04-04
Ben Kibbey
Updates
.
commit
|
commitdiff
|
tree
2006-04-04
Ben Kibb
e
y
pgn_new_game() w
i
ll ra
i
se SIG
U
SR1 every fifty game
s
.
.
.
commit
|
commitdiff
|
tree
2006-04-04
B
e
n K
i
b
b
e
y
F
i
x
w
r
iting an '
.
' on the
f
irst column in pgn_write()
.
commit
|
commitdiff
|
tree
2006-04-04
Ben
K
i
bbey
Fix so
u
r
c
e rank an
d
file vali
d
ator
.
commit
|
commitdiff
|
tree
2006-04-04
Ben Kibbe
y
Send SIGINT
t
o the engine
p
rocess befor
e
each co
m
mand
.
.
.
commit
|
commitdiff
|
tree
2006-04-04
Be
n
K
ibbey
F
ix updating
the curs
o
r a
f
ter a c
a
stle
.
commit
|
commitdiff
|
tree
2006-04-03
Ben Kibb
e
y
Can now edit a boar
d
then play the che
s
s e
n
gine from
.
.
.
commit
|
commitdiff
|
tree
2006-04-03
B
e
n Kibbey
Removed command line
o
p
tion -N
.
commit
|
commitdiff
|
tree
2006-04-03
B
en Kibbey
Fix zombie chess engine pro
c
esses
.
commit
|
commitdiff
|
tree
2006-04-03
Ben Kibbey
F
ix
engine upd
a
ting the w
r
o
ng b
o
ard
.
commit
|
commitdiff
|
tree
2006-04-03
Ben
K
i
bbey
Put
the game loo
p
ing s
t
atus on t
h
e Engine status
line
.
commit
|
commitdiff
|
tree
2006-04-03
Ben K
i
bbey
Rena
m
ed
u
ser_data_s to userdata_s
.
commit
|
commitdiff
|
tree
2006-04-03
Ben
K
ibbe
y
Added configuration
pa
r
am
e
ter 'engine_init' which sends
.
.
.
commit
|
commitdiff
|
tree
2006-04-03
Ben
Kibbey
Fix engi
n
e s
t
atus
.
commit
|
commitdiff
|
tree
2006-04-03
Ben Kibbe
y
Added
play mod
e
command 'o' toggle
engine move loopi
n
g
.
.
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kib
b
ey
Us
e
r info
r
m
a
t
i
o
n
u
pdate
s
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kibbe
y
Fi
l
e brows
e
r
f
ixes
.
Now uses wordexp(3)
t
o filter
f
ilen
a
mes
.
.
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Ki
b
bey
F
ix th
e
default
e
ng
i
ne command
(
gnuchess --xboard)
.
.
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kibbey
Fix key repeat
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kib
b
ey
Append
.
pgn to fi
l
enam
e
s w
i
thout it
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kibb
e
y
Fix
loading of g
a
m
es
.
commit
|
commitdiff
|
tree
2006-04-02
Ben Kibb
e
y
Fix PGN saving with
a
nnotations
.
commit
|
commitdiff
|
tree
2006-04-01
Ben Kibbey
Fix histo
r
y
j
um
p
ing
.
commit
|
commitdiff
|
tree
2006-04-01
B
en K
i
bbey
Update
t
he curs
o
r after searc
h
for
m
ove text
.
commit
|
commitdiff
|
tree
2006-04-01
Ben Kibbey
Fix for hist
o
ry
b
rowsin
g
.
It wo
r
ks again
.
commit
|
commitdiff
|
tree
2006-04-01
Ben K
i
bbey
Fix a2a4 fo
r
ma
t
ted moves
.
commit
|
commitdiff
|
tree
2006-04-01
Ben Kibbey
Added con
f
igure option --disabl
e
-compressed to di
s
abl
e
.
.
.
commit
|
commitdiff
|
tree
2006-03-31
B
e
n Kibbey
All color parameter
s
in the
c
on
f
iguration file begin
.
.
.
commit
|
commitdiff
|
tree
next